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
55758280 3811767 41 877423718 95
022806 450495492
022806 450495492
934 315 595232467
All about undefined
Interested in learning more?
022806 450495492
934 315 595232467
See more
728731 13401
0625453332 843 68 412416
See more
968 30686969357
7090759574 0895288 70
See more